Sintering parts manufacturers tell you that when using solid-phase reactions to prepare inorganic solid compounds, the rate of the reaction is controlled by the diffusion process, and higher temperatures are often required for the reaction to proceed efficiently. Sintering parts manufacturers tell you that some other solid compounds are compounds composed of solid and liquid phases, which will decompose during melting, so sintering should generally be carried out below the melting point of the product to ensure a uniform phase. But the sintering temperature should not be too low, otherwise the rate of solid-phase reaction will be too low. In many cases, sintering needs to be carried out in a specific atmosphere or vacuum.
Sintering parts manufacturers tell you that it is very important to control the gas-phase partial pressure in the sintering process, especially when the studied system contains ions with variable valence, the gas-phase partial pressure of the solid-phase reaction will directly affect the composition and structure of the product. For example, in the synthesis of copper-based oxide high-temperature superconductors, the sintering process must strictly control the oxygen partial pressure to ensure superconducting materials with defined structure, composition and copper valence distribution.
Sintering parts manufacturers tell you that before blast furnace ironmaking production, mix various powdered iron-containing raw materials with appropriate amount of fuel and flux, add appropriate amount of water, and after mixing and pelletizing, the materials will undergo a series of physical and chemical reactions on the sintering equipment The process of changing, sintering into a block. Sintering parts manufacturers tell you that belt-type suction sintering machines are widely used in production to produce sinter. It mainly includes the preparation of sintered material, batching and mixing, sintering and product processing.
